Shortly after the 30th Anniversary of the bombing of Pan Am Flight 103\, a remarkable chain of “follow-signs” lead award-winning playwright/composer/performer Amy Engelhardt (Bastard Jones\, Grammy nominees The Bobs) to Lockerbie\, Scotland. What begins as a bucket-list trip to honor lost friends evolves into a personal and global exploration of grace\, kindness and simplicity. A multimedia scrapbook of the journey\, Impact unfolds through photographs\, video\, storytelling and soul-stirring original songs as Engelhardt’s previous and newfound connections to the tragedy unexpectedly yield a renewed hope for humanity.\n\nBIO/IMPACT info\n\nComposer/lyricist/bridge-and-tunnel kid AMY ENGELHARDT wrote the score for OBA Best New Musical nominee BASTARD JONES at the cell theatre NYC (Resident Artist)\, TRIPTYCH (book/music/lyrics\, NY Transit Museum Commission)\, CONTACT (lyrics\, Puget Sound Theatre Award) and A COMEDY OF ERAS (ACT Seattle w/the Flying Karamazov Brothers). She received MAC’s Burman Songwriting Award and co-created TUNE IN TIME\, New York’s Musical Theater Game Show (“the BMI Musical Theatre workshop on steroids”) at the York Theatre. Amy also performs as a solo singer/ songwriter\, most notably in Judith Owen & Harry Shearer’s annual CHRISTMAS WITHOUT TEARS (LA/NY/Chicago). From 1998-2012\, Amy toured the US/Europe as the sole female vocalist/writer for Grammy-nominated\, genre-busting band The Bobs. And in 2019\, as Mother Superior of the Chattering Order of St. Beryl in Amazon Prime’s GOOD OMENS immersive promo campaign (Winner: 7 International Clio Awards)\, she led a convent of Satanic\, rock-belting nuns at series events in London\, New York\, Hollywood and Austin and produced their EP Unholy Night for Amazon Music. She still insists that her third solo album (FINISH WHAT) will be released in 2020. www.amyengelhardt.com IMPACT was developed at the 2020 National Winter Playwrights Retreat in Grand Lake\, CO. During lockdown in 2021\, a filmed version co-produced by the cell theatre (NYC) and The Playhouse at White Lake (Whitehall\, MI) streamed on demand. The live version was incubated at the cell\, developed at the Creative Centre in Iceland and Paul Provenza’s Green Room Live. After productions at Bethany Arts (Ossining\, NY) and NAMBA Arts (Ventura\, CA)\, IMPACT won the Jury Prize for Best Original Score at the 2023 National Women’s Theatre Festival in Raleigh\, NC.
